Verisk Analytics Stock Performance

Shares of Verisk Analytics stock opened at $178.97 on Tuesday. The firm has a market capitalization of $23.45 billion, a P/E ratio of 27.24, a P/E/G ratio of 2.04 and a beta of 0.69. Verisk Analytics, Inc. has a 52 week low of $155.94 and a 52 week high of $318.42. The company has a quick ratio of 1.02, a current ratio of 1.02 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 10.42. The firm's 50 day moving average is $175.86 and its two-hundred day moving average is $197.78.

Verisk Analytics (NASDAQ:VRSK - Get Free Report) last announced its quarterly earnings results on Wednesday, April 29th. The business services provider reported $1.82 EPS for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$1.76 by $0.06. The company had revenue of $782.60 million for the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$771.62 million. Verisk Analytics had a net margin of 29.34% and a negative return on equity of 2,405.75%. The firm's revenue was up 4.0% on a year-over-year basis. During the same period in the prior year, the firm posted $1.73 earnings per share. Verisk Analytics has set its FY 2026 guidance at 7.450-7.750 EPS. Research analysts forecast that Verisk Analytics, Inc. will post 7.63 EPS for the current fiscal year.

Verisk Analytics, Inc NASDAQ: VRSK is a data analytics and decision‑support provider that helps organizations assess and manage risk. The company supplies data, predictive models and software to customers in insurance, reinsurance, financial services, government, energy and other commercial markets. Its offerings are designed to support underwriting, pricing, claims management, catastrophe modeling, fraud detection and regulatory compliance, enabling clients to make more informed operational and strategic decisions.

Verisk's product portfolio combines large proprietary datasets with analytics platforms and industry‑specific applications.
